Welcome aboard! Before writing plugins for the Fenwhistle dispatch engine, know how the driver-assignment heuristic works: it scores drivers by proximity, shift freshness, and a fairness decay factor, then picks the top candidate. Your plugin can adjust weights but can't override the fairness term. To test against production-like data, you'll need the sandbox recovery vault, which holds the replay dataset. Unlock it with the passphrase below.

strongbox words: holax-rusax-jorath-aldeth

Handover Note — from S. Varga to D. Ollenbeck

Re: Merrow-7 warranty overrun. Claims running 2.3x forecast since the Kettleworth batch shipped. Root cause: seal failure in cold climates. Reserve topped up twice; current provision likely short by another 15%. Supplier negotiation with Tandrel Components ongoing — hold firm on recovery. Finance should keep the overrun out of the segment roll-up until the audit review closes. The board's position on next steps is noted below.

internal memo for tawip-bawef: Silirek Works is in early talks to buy Aldiusox Systems for about $483.7 million. The Casox launch date is June 7, and nothing goes to the press before then. Legal wants the Kelmirek Holdings term sheet redrafted before February 7.

Action item from the Matchglass pause incident: young-gen sizing was left at defaults, so promotion storms stalled matching for up to four seconds. This PR pins the collector settings explicitly and documents why. Reviewer, please sanity-check against the Kestrelworks load profile. The proposed tuning constants are listed below.

constants for yafog-hawep:
RATE_LIMITS = {
    "aldeth": 722,
    "tamix": 452,
}

Handover — master keys. Full set counted: twelve, tagged, in the grey lockbox. Orvitt signed them out at shift start; all returned. Box goes with tomorrow's run to the Pellard site via Quickline Dispatch. Log each key on arrival. Courier hand-over instruction for the driver is appended below.

handover note for tajep-kahif: the quenok belox courier leaves the sileth ledger at gate 6003 under passcode 162915